WebAn Employee Assistance Fund (EAF), also known as an Employee Relief Fund or an Employee Crisis Fund, is a program to help employees cope with unexpected hardships that place undue financial stress on them and their families. WebHard-hit households in Cornwall will benefit from a £9m hardship fund over the next year to help them with the cost-of-living crisis. Cornwall Council has secured the money through the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) Household Support Fund (HSF). WebThe Hardship Fund provides grants of up to £2,000 per annum, but only in exceptional circumstances will individual grants exceed £500. ... Applicants must be able to demonstrate that they are taking advantage of all support offered by local services, including the referring social organisation.
